Police arrest man in Waterbury for unlawful trespass, mischief

1 min read

WATERBURY — A 38-year-old man from Stowe was arrested in Waterbury yesterday.

Authorities say they were notified of a burglary that occurred on Sunset Drive.

While troopers were responding to the area, a second call came in of a man attempting to steal a vehicle from a home.

Police say the two calls were across the street from each other.

An investigation led to the arrest of Christopher Farrell for unlawful trespass and unlawful mischief.

Farrell was issued a criminal citation and is ordered to appear in court on August 25 to answer to the alleged offenses.

He was transported by Waterbury EMS to Central Vermont Medical Center to speak with a screener from Washington County Mental Health.
